Detours is now offering A~Pillar light brackets for your Cherokee-

Made from 11ga. steel, these brackets are TIG welded for a strong, splatter free appearance and jigged for consistency.

Detours A~Pillar Light Brackets work on all years XJ, include Stainless Steel mounting hardware,and black bolt caps. This item is fully sandblasted and primer/sealed, ready to paint, as shown.
